The Sonnet Echo Dual NVMe Thunderbolt Dock is a high-performance docking solution that allows you to expand your storage capabilities with dual M.2 NVMe SSD sockets, achieving up to 16TB of storage. It features lightning-fast data transfer speeds of up to 3000 MB/s, four USB charging ports, and the ability to daisy-chain up to five Thunderbolt devices. Compatible with a wide range of devices, including all Thunderbolt 4 computers and iPad Pro tablets, this dock is designed to enhance your productivity and connectivity.

Great NVME hub.
I needed a fast working drive for my Mac Studio.I have a RAID configuration for archiving, but needed something to put large video files on while working in Resolve.I put together a RAID 0 config in this hub using two NVME drives. I get great speed, pretty much at the quoted limit. No bottlenecks.I added two cheap heat sinks to the ssds, but I honestly don’t know if I needed to. I ran the set up for nearly a month without them and never experienced heat or noise issues.Which is another great aspect, it seemed to keep the drives cool. And the fan is quiet. At least in my experience. I typically work on 4K 422 and RAW video files on it, never any issues.Plus it adds an additional port or two. Could have more, but I got it primarily for the SSD RAID, the ports are just a nice to have.One comment is the blue light. It’s pretty bright. Bright enough to illuminate my office at night. I put a sticker over it and that made it much better. I can see the drive is on, but no glaring blue light.

Unable to remove screws
I was excited to install drives and connect to my Mac Studio but there is 7 small screws to remove that hold the cover in place . I’m really meticulous with my hardware and have a set of precision tools/drivers as I have a lot of various computer hardware in my studio . I never use power drivers either on these small screws . Anyways , the 4 screws in the front of the unit came out clean as expected but there are two screws on the bottom that were basically torqued in so tight that you’d think they were welded in . The first screw started stripping from the first turn . The 2nd one did also but I tried hitting it with a blow dryer and it finally came out…… the second screw on bottom however , was wanky from the get go and I never could get it out. I’m returning and seeing if I’ll have better luck with the replacement .I have other sonnet pci/thinderbolt products in my studio and never had any issues.
